How To Fix BOM039 - Check object &/&/&/& (change)


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: BOM - BOMs (2)

  • Message number: 039

  • Message text: Check object &/&/&/& (change)

    The SAP error message BOM039 typically indicates that there is an issue with the Bill of Materials (BOM) when trying to change or create a BOM record. The message usually reads something like "Check object &/&/&/& (change)," where the placeholders represent specific identifiers for the BOM or related objects.

    Cause:

    The error can be caused by several factors, including:

    1. Incorrect Object Reference: The object you are trying to change may not exist or may not be correctly referenced in the system.
    2.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to change the BOM.
    3. Data Inconsistencies: There may be inconsistencies in the data related to the BOM, such as missing components or incorrect configuration.
    4. Locked Objects: The BOM or related objects may be locked by another user or process, preventing changes.
    5. Configuration Issues: There may be issues with the configuration settings in the BOM management module.

    Solution:

    To resolve the BOM039 error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Verify Object Existence: Check if the BOM and its components exist in the system. Use transaction codes like CS03 (Display BOM) to verify the details.
    2. Check Authorizations: Ensure that the user has the necessary authorizations to change the BOM. You may need to consult with your SAP security team.
    3. Review Data: Look for any inconsistencies in the BOM data. Ensure that all components are correctly defined and that there are no missing entries.
    4. Unlock Objects: If the BOM is locked, you may need to wait for the other user to finish or contact them to unlock it. You can also check for locks using transaction code SM12.
    5. Check Configuration: Review the configuration settings related to BOM management to ensure they are set up correctly.
    6. Use Transaction Codes: Utilize relevant transaction codes like CS01 (Create BOM) or CS02 (Change BOM) to attempt the operation again after resolving any issues.
